DNA Damage and Inhibition of Akt Pathway in MCF-7 Cells and Ehrlich Tumor in Mice Treated with 1,4-Naphthoquinones in Combination with Ascorbate

Figure 2

ROS were measured in MCF-7 cells treated for 2 h with juglone, Q7 or Q9 at 10 μM with or without ascorbate 1 mM (a). Integrity of PARP protein in MCF-7 cells treated with juglone (Jug), Q7 or Q9 at 20 μM with or without ascorbate (Asc) 1 mM for 24 h. Sanguinarine (Sang) 5 μM was used as a positive control of apoptosis (b). Colony-forming units of MCF-7 cells treated with juglone, Q7 or Q9 at 10 μM with/without ascorbate 1 mM for 2 h (c). Phosphorylated Akt (pAkt) was assessed by immunoelectrophoresis in MCF-7 cells treated for 24 h (d). Data were obtained from three independent experiments. () and () denote statistical differences at and compared to nontreated control cells or between indicated treatments, respectively.
